WebFeb 10, 2024 · 1. Take your immobilization orders seriously. Understandably, one of the biggest challenges while recovering from a broken bone is remaining immobilized for an extended period of time. But it's also one of the most important things you can do to promote bone healing. "Improperly immobilizing a broken bone can absolutely slow bone healing. Autoimmune conditions may cause fevers but have other key characteristics. Symptoms ... WebDec 28, 2024 · Symptoms of Bone Fractures. Broken bones symptoms include other symptoms besides pain. You may notice some combination of the following at the site of injury, including: Bruising. Swelling. Warmth. Weakness. Deformity. You may also get the chills or feel dizzy or woozy if you break a bone. WebFractures that have a single straight-line break include: Oblique fractures. Transverse fractures.
